(function(a){a.fn.idleTimeout=function(m){var g={inactivity:1200000,noconfirm:10000,sessionAlive:30000,redirect_url:"/js_sandbox/",click_reset:true,alive_url:"/js_sandbox/",logout_url:"/js_sandbox/"};var b=a.extend(g,m);var c,h,d;var j=function(){alert("You have been logged out due inactivity!")};var e=function(){clearTimeout(c);clearTimeout(h);c=setTimeout(l,b.inactivity);if(b.sessionAlive){clearTimeout(d);d=setTimeout(k,b.sessionAlive)}};var l=function(){h=setTimeout(i,b.noconfirm)};var i=function(){if(b.logout_url!=""){a.get(b.logout_url,function(n){window.location.href=b.redirect_url})}};var f=function(n){e();if(b.alive_url){a.get(b.alive_url)}};var k=function(){a.get(b.alive_url);clearTimeout(d);d=setTimeout(k,b.sessionAlive)};return this.each(function(){obj=a(this);e();if(b.click_reset){a(document).bind("click",e)}if(b.sessionAlive){k()}})}})(jQuery);
